Output 152a824c9d535dac639814859e40852079741925686b1907f4d01128907bbd38:15

value
690580000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ab2ea2f5c49991bf842ff72d9dcfecf911bf22a OP_EQUALVERIFY OP_CHECKSIG
address
1DeNah1WECMmyEaUxRYSHiN2W2PrpTcX8D
transaction
152a824c9d535dac639814859e40852079741925686b1907f4d01128907bbd38
spent
true